Geum coccineum ‘Pink Petticoats’ - NEW
Common Name - Geum or Avens
Description – An attractive compact clumping forming perennial which bears tall slender stems of attractive double flowers throughout spring and summer. Waterwise once established
Flower Time – Flowering have layers of frilly peachy pink and red with distinctive lemon centres from where the stigma and stamens protrude during spring & summer
Size - Grows to 40cm tall x 40cm wide.
Use – Suitable for the garden or containers, Geum are very hardy as a flowering border plant. The deep green larger leaves are a great back drop with the taller flower stems above. A suitable ground cover which will suppress weeds.
Position - Full sun to part shade
Maintenance – Trouble free plant. Remove spent flower spikes to encourage repeat flowering.
